What you need to know for your Rodrigues Island car rental

Reasons to book a car rental in and around Rodrigues Island

Renting a car in Rodrigues Island provides you with the freedom and flexibility to explore this beautiful district at your own pace. With a rental car, you can easily visit popular attractions like Trou d'Argent Beach, known for its stunning beach experiences, or the Five Senses Garden, which is perfect for families and outdoor enthusiasts. The convenience of having your own vehicle allows for easy luggage management and the flexibility to create your own travel plans. You can venture to Oyster Bay to enjoy the scenic Baladirou Beach and explore the nearby Pointe Coton, or head to Port Mathurin to visit additional highlights such as Trou d'Argent Beach and Pointe Coton. For those interested in cultural experiences, Saint Gabriel Cathedral in the area offers a glimpse into the local heritage. Whether you are seeking adventure, family fun, or simply a relaxing getaway, a rental car opens up numerous possibilities for exploration on Rodrigues Island, making your trip more enjoyable and stress-free.

Where to stay in Rodrigues Island

  • Port Mathurin: Located in Rodrigues Island, Port Mathurin is a vibrant village known for its family-friendly outdoor and adventure experiences. This area offers access to several beautiful beaches, including Pointe Coton, Baladirou Beach, and Trou d'Argent Beach, all suitable for a beach holiday. The local public market provides a taste of the local culture, while the visitor centre serves as a great starting point for exploring the region.
  • Oyster Bay: Another charming village on Rodrigues Island, Oyster Bay is perfect for travellers seeking outdoor and adventure activities. Here, you can visit the stunning Baladirou Beach and Pointe Coton for relaxing beach days. Don't miss the Five Senses Garden, a lovely botanical garden ideal for family outings and romantic strolls. The visitor centre nearby provides valuable information for exploring the area.
  • Grande Montagne: Grande Montagne is an inviting village on Rodrigues Island, ideal for families and adventure enthusiasts. This neighbourhood is close to multiple beaches, including Trou d'Argent Beach and Pointe Coton, perfect for beach holidays. The Five Senses Garden, a beautiful botanical garden, offers a serene environment for family and outdoor activities. The local visitor centre is also available for insights into the area's attractions.

10 tips to save on your car rental in and around Rodrigues Island

  1. Use filters to find the right car: Refine your search by vehicle type and specific features. Whether you need an SUV for added space, a convertible for summer enjoyment, or an economy car for budget-friendly travel, utilize filters on Expedia to discover the best option for your journey.
  2. Book in advance to help lower costs: Rental rates can vary based on demand, so it's advisable to secure your car well ahead of your trip. By booking early, you are likely to access lower prices and a wider selection, especially during peak seasons.
  3. Consider a smaller car for savings: Compact cars are typically more affordable to rent and easier to park in crowded areas. Mid-size rentals strike a good balance between cost, comfort, and fuel efficiency.
  4. Age guidelines: Drivers under 30 may encounter higher deposits or daily surcharges, and certain vehicle categories—such as SUVs or premium models—may not be available. This can also apply to renters over 70 years. Always verify the age requirements prior to booking.
  5. Check fuel policies: Some rentals operate on a full-to-full fuel policy, which requires you to return the car with a full tank to avoid additional charges. This is usually the most economical choice. Others may offer full-to-empty or prepaid fuel options, which are acceptable as well; just remember to return the vehicle empty in this case.
  6. Save on city and airport pickups: Picking up your rental car at airports often incurs a surcharge, but it might be worthwhile for the added convenience.
  7. Know your payment options: Many car rental companies exclusively accept credit cards for payment.
  8. Understand your insurance coverage: Car rental insurance can help you avoid unexpected expenses and provides added peace of mind if something unforeseen occurs during your trip. Adding car rental insurance is simple when booking through Expedia.
  9. Consider unlimited mileage: If you're planning long road trips, search for rentals that offer unlimited mileage to prevent additional costs.
  10. Bring your driver's license and ID: A valid driver's license is required to rent a vehicle.
